×

深圳网站建设—APP开发—网站制作—小程序开发_博纳网络公司

0755 -
82538016
82560826
网站制作

APP开发公司浅析APP广播的安全性

文章编辑:网站建设 文章来源:APP开发 浏览量:

  APP开发公司浅析APP广播的安全性,普通广播如果有多个接收器,多个接收器接收广播的顺序不确定,且接收者不能将处理结果传递给下一个接受者,也无法终止广播的传播。
  Android系统中的广播可以跨进程甚至跨APP直接通信,这样会产生以下两个问题。其他APP可以接收到当前APP发送的广播,导致数据外泄。其他APP可以向当前APP发送广播消息,导致APP被非法控制。Google官方提供了几种方案,从发送广播和接收广播两个方面增强广播的安全性。
(1)发送广播发送广播时,增加相应的permission,用于权限验证。在Android系统中发送广播时,可以使用setPackage方法设置接收广播的包名。使用局部广播。
(2)接收广播注册广播接收器时,增加相应的permission,用于权限验证。注册广播接收器时,设置android:exported的值为false。使用局部广播。深圳APP开发公司本文关于“APP开发公司浅析APP广播的安全性”的知识就介绍分享到这里,谢谢关注,博纳网络编辑整理。

当前文章链接:/construction/appkaifa/7056.html
如果您觉得案例还不错请帮忙分享:

[声明]本网转载网络媒体稿件是为了传播更多的信息,此类稿件不代表本网观点,本网不承担此类稿件侵权行为的连带责任。故此,如果您发现本网站的内容侵犯了您的版权,请您的相关内容发至此邮箱【qin@198bona.com 】,我们在确认后,会立即删除,保证您的版权。